Miss Peapods in Penryn has cemented its reputation with a gold award from Taste of the West Cornish Tourism Awards for the best café.

Competition was stiff with hundreds of entries from across the county.

Judges were looking for quality, consistency and a special ambience that sets the winners apart. With strong commitment to local producers, Miss Peapods saw them all off, romping home with the top prize.

The judges said the café was: “…the perfect place to chill out as a family…sitting on comfy sofas enjoying great food and drinks.

The location is fantastic, it gives that quirky city feel by the river….they also have a big impact on the live music scene.

That’s what I call a café”

The proprietor and creator of Miss Peapods, Alice Marston, said: ‘’We have really focussed on quality and consistency this year, as we know most of our business is repeat custom and we really value that support. We have built on that reputation, which has rewarded us with our best year’s trading to date.

“This award really acknowledges that collective graft from my team, so we are all just delighted!”
